Victoria
No. 50 of 1997
Superannuation Acts (Miscellaneous
Amendment) Act 1997†
[Assented to 11 June 1997]
The Parliament of Victoria enacts as follows:
PART 1—PRELIMINARY
1. Purpose
The purpose of this Act is to amend specified superannuation legislation to facilitate further changes in the administration of public sector superannuation schemes.
Superannuation Acts (Miscellaneous Amendment) Act 1997
Act No. 50/1997 s. 2
2. Commencement
(1) Subject to this section, this Act comes into
operation on the day on which it receives the
Royal Assent.
(2) Section 9 is deemed to have come into operation
on 1 June 1997.
(3) Sections 5, 6, 7 and 8 come into operation on 30
June 1997.

PART 2—AMENDMENT OF LOCAL AUTHORITIES
SUPERANNUATION ACT 1988
3. Amendment of section 23
After section 23(6) of the Local Authorities
Superannuation Act 1988 insert—
"(7) The Board may at any time request a furtheractuarial determination as to any additional amount or amounts to be paid into the Fund by an Authority in respect of the unfunded
liability of the Fund relating to that
Authority.".
4. New section 27A inserted
After section 27 of the Local Authorities
Superannuation Act 1988 insert—
"27A. Payments into Fund by Authority
(1) Subject to sub-section (3), the Board may
determine the additional contributions to be paid into the Fund by an Authority or a class of Authority having regard to any
determination under section 23(7).(2) Contributions under sub-section (1) may be calculated—
(a) as a percentage or percentages of salary; or (b) as a multiple or multiples of an contribution; or
(c)
as a proportion or proportions of the benefit paid or payable; or
(d) as a fixed amount or lump sum; or
Superannuation Acts (Miscellaneous Amendment) Act 1997
Act No. 50/1997 s. 4
(e)
by any combination of the methods specified in paragraphs (a), (b), (c) and (d).
(3) A determination of the Board under this
section has no effect unless the
determination has been approved by theMinister.
(4) An Authority must pay its contributions in
determined by the Board in respect of that
the manner and on such dates as are the Authority is a member. (5) If an Authority does not within 14 days after an amount has become payable pay the whole of that amount to the Board, the Authority must pay interest at the rate for the
time being fixed under section 2 of the amount remaining unpaid from the date on which it became payable until the date on which it is paid to the Board.".

PART 3—AMENDMENTS RELATING TO PORT OF
MELBOURNE AUTHORITY SUPERANNUATION FUND
5. Port of Melbourne Authority Act 1958
Section 36 of the Port of Melbourne Authority
Act 1958 is repealed.
6. Superannuation (Portability) Regulations 1991
The Superannuation (Portability) Regulations
1991 (SR No. 89/1991) are revoked by virtue of
this section.7. Port of Melbourne Authority (Superannuation) Regulations 1989
The Port of Melbourne Authority
(Superannuation) Regulations 1989 (SR No.
90/1989) are revoked by virtue of this section.8. Public Sector Superannuation (Administration) Act 1993
Section 67(1)(e) of the Public Sector
Superannuation (Administration) Act 1993 isrepealed.
9. State Superannuation Act 1988—PMASF provision
After section 99 of the State Superannuation Act
1988 insert—'100. Transfer of assets in respect of PMASF
(1) In this section and section 101—
"transfer date" means 27 June 1997 or
such earlier date as is specified in the
agreement;
"transferred beneficiary" means a
beneficiary in the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Fund who first became entitled to a pension on or
Superannuation Acts (Miscellaneous Amendment) Act 1997
Act No. 50/1997 s. 9 before the transfer date or who becomes entitled after the transfer date due to the death of the first beneficiary after the
transfer date. (2) On the transfer date, a transferred
beneficiary is transferred to the Fund.
(3) With the approval of the Minister, Port of
Melbourne Authority Superannuation agreement with the Board which specifies—
(a)
the liability of the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Fund up to the transfer date in respect of the
entitlements of transferred beneficiaries
as determined by an actuary appointed
by Port of Melbourne Authority
Superannuation Scheme Pty Ltd; and(b)
the value of assets of the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Fund equal to the liability of the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Fund under paragraph (a) that are to be transferred to the Fund; and
(c)
the terms and conditions which apply to the transfer of these assets to the Fund.
(4) If agreement cannot be reached before 16
June 1997, the Minister may determine the matters specified in sub-section (3) or which are in dispute and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Scheme Pty Ltd and the Board are deemed by virtue of this sub-section to have entered into an agreement containing the matters determined by the Minister.
Superannuation Acts (Miscellaneous Amendment) Act 1997
| s. 9 | Act No. 50/1997 |
(5)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ation
Scheme Pty Ltd must transfer the assets specified in the agreement to the Fund.
(6) As soon as the assets specified in the
agreement have been transferred, the assets
form part of the Fund.
(7) No stamp duty or other tax is chargeable
under any Act in respect of anything done
under this section.(8)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Scheme Pty Ltd is released from any liability in respect of the entitlements of transferred
beneficiaries as soon as the assets specified
in the agreement have been transferred.
101. Provisions relating to transferred
beneficiaries(1) Despite the transfer of a beneficiary under section 100 to the Fund—
(a) the transferred beneficiary is entitled to receive the same benefits that he or she would have been entitled to receive had he or she not been so transferred; and (b) have his or her rights and obligations
determined in accordance with the
provisions of the governing instrument
of the Port of Melbourne Authoritythe transferred beneficiary is entitled to immediately before the transfer date.
(2) For the purposes of sub-section (1), the
Board has in respect of the transferred beneficiary the duties and powers conferred on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Scheme Pty Ltd by or under the provisions of the governing instrument of
Superannuation Acts (Miscellaneous Amendment) Act 1997
Act No. 50/1997 s. 9 the Port of Melbourne Authority Superannuation Fund as in force immediately before the transfer date.
(3) For the purposes of sub-section (1), the powers of the Board are not limited by regulations 7E and 9(2) of the Port of
Melbourne Authority (Superannuation)
Regulations 1989.(4) Without derogating from sub-sections (1) and (2), sections 84 and 85 apply to and in respect of a transferred beneficiary.'.
